Output 75c45c7497883272356604c7a72ed685aee0396c9b9d5aabbfc90e7a310af768:0

value
62759828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9dcceca85f8869f4788446bd060366fdbe41c74 OP_EQUAL
address
3QUAhJXBCCevXzEn6838dyYzaeGCVK5rbq
transaction
75c45c7497883272356604c7a72ed685aee0396c9b9d5aabbfc90e7a310af768